Gram Ujala Scheme

Gram ujala scheme is an initiative of the Power Ministry to LEDs available to households at just 10 INR in exchange for old incandescent bulbs (in working conditions). Each household can get a maximum of 5 LED bulbs. The LED bulbs to be distributed are in 2 variants: 7W and 12W with 3 year warranty. This is implemented in rural India. The scheme was recently introduced in Arrah in Bihar.
